Crucial Tools for Wholesaling Success

High-performing systems often pride themselves on robust lead collection features, Capturing data across sources so that everything is managed in one central spot, removing messy redundancies that slow teams down and introduce errors. Deal analysis modules typically include calculators for ARV, repair costs, and potential profit margins, helping investors filter out time-wasters and focus on the best revenue prospects. CRM integration is another game-changer, merging contact management with automated follow-ups, making sure no conversation falls between the cracks or goes cold. Location-focused components may emphasize recently sold listings or trending regions, feeding fresh intelligence on neighborhoods brimming with potential.
